Little Johnny Cotton Fabric – 3D Felt Christmas Sugar Cookies Print
Product Description
Bring a touch of festive sweetness to your creations with the Little Johnny Digital 100% Cotton Fabric – 3D Sugar Cookies. This adorable design features pink-iced Christmas trees, smiling snowmen, gingerbread figures, and delicate snowflakes, all rendered in a realistic 3D-effect print. Crafted from 100% cotton and weighing just 115 gsm, this fabric is lightweight, breathable, and easy to handle, making it perfect for both beginner and experienced sewists. With a generous width of 149 cm, it’s ideal for Christmas quilts, bunting, stockings, aprons, festive table runners, and even themed clothing. The smooth printed finish ensures the colours remain bright and cheerful for many holiday seasons to come.

How To Use & Hints and Tips
-
Pre-wash to prevent shrinkage before sewing
-
Great for festive table runners, aprons, and gift bags
-
Use with pastel trims or lace for a cosy, homely feel
-
Combine with plain or metallic fabrics for patchwork projects
-
Press on reverse side to protect the detailed print
